In the world of navigation and maritime operations, technology plays a crucial role in enhancing efficiency and accuracy. One of the most significant advancements in this field is the development of the automatic direction plotter, which is a sophisticated tool used for determining and plotting the course of vessels in real-time. The automatic direction plotter (自动方向绘制仪) integrates various data inputs, including GPS coordinates, compass readings, and environmental factors, to provide navigators with precise direction and course adjustments. This technology not only simplifies the navigation process but also reduces the likelihood of human error, which can be detrimental during critical operations at sea.The functionality of the automatic direction plotter is based on a combination of algorithms and sensor data. By continuously analyzing the vessel's position and the surrounding conditions, the device can automatically suggest the best course to take, taking into account obstacles, weather patterns, and maritime regulations. This level of automation allows mariners to focus on other essential tasks, such as monitoring the crew and managing cargo, thereby improving overall operational efficiency.Moreover, the automatic direction plotter enhances safety at sea. With its ability to provide real-time updates and alerts about potential hazards, it acts as a reliable assistant to the navigator. For instance, if the system detects an approaching storm or a nearby vessel, it can recommend course changes to avoid collisions or dangerous weather. This proactive approach to navigation has been instrumental in reducing maritime accidents and ensuring the safety of both crew and cargo.The implementation of the automatic direction plotter is not limited to large commercial vessels; it is also becoming increasingly popular among recreational boaters and smaller fishing vessels. These tools have become more accessible and affordable, allowing a broader range of users to benefit from advanced navigational capabilities. As a result, more individuals are equipped to navigate safely and efficiently, regardless of their experience level.In addition to its practical applications, the automatic direction plotter represents a significant leap forward in the integration of technology into traditional maritime practices. It embodies the shift towards smart navigation systems that leverage data analytics and machine learning to enhance decision-making processes. As technology continues to evolve, we can expect further enhancements in this area, leading to even more sophisticated navigation solutions.In conclusion, the automatic direction plotter (自动方向绘制仪) is a vital innovation in the maritime industry that improves navigation efficiency, enhances safety, and reduces human error. Its ability to integrate various data sources and provide real-time recommendations makes it an indispensable tool for modern mariners. As we continue to explore the oceans, the importance of such technologies will only grow, paving the way for safer and more efficient maritime operations in the future.
